  fun stories and good foundation
Review created: 02/02/07
by:
2 of 2 people found this review helpful.

i like this book because it gives parents guidelines on what young 5 - 6 year old children needs to be learning. i like that there is included so many poems and stories to read aloud and pictures alongside them. it also teaches how to lay the foundation for history and geography instead of going into teaching blindly and perhaps going way over their heads with too much detail or ignoring it all together thinking they're too young for it. i use this as a reference as i homeschool my younger daughter, to make sure she has the background she needs to be learning kinder things when the time comes.

  Getting Homeschooling off to a Great Start!
Review created: 12/15/05(updated 12/18/05)
by:
3 of 4 people found this review helpful.

I purchased this entire series from Kindergarten to Sixth grade when I started homeschooling my children. 'What your Kindergartener Needs to Know' is filled with information, stories, language arts, science, and math for a child this age.

Not only does it tell you what your child should know, but also, the information is actually contained in this book. I found it convenient to review a portion each week, then present it to the child and finally, go online and print worksheets or find interactive games that support what you have covered.

The only thing that could make this book better is if it were presented in a workbook format with practice pages inserted between each topic. This would be most useful in the math section.

I highly recommend it to anyone who is homeschooling his or her child starting from Kindergarten.
